Grill removal/disassembly

Does anyone have experience replacing any of the 6 horizontal chrome grill trim pieces? I have one that was dented and ordered some "replacements" but they aren't exact replacements. I also wanted to replace the center vertical chrome trim. However, I can't figure out how to remove the grill so it could be disassembled. Any ideas would be appreciated.

There two ways to replace the chrome trim. One is to take the whole grill out and disassemlbe the part. The iother is to leave the grill in palce and force the plastic insert with the chrom trim out.
Try the second first it may work.
open the hood, detach the opener from the cable assembly, remove the center screw from the bottom of the grill, remove the 4 clips (2 each side)which hold the plastic insert in the chrome frame. Then carefully bend the lower part of the chrome frame downwards and pull the plastic grill insert out. Then slide out the defective chrome part and replace them and put the plastic back in place. The other way is to take out the whole grill by removing 4 or 6 screws on the top of the grill, hidden behind the insulation in the hood front, a little hard to get to, but then the grill come out and then remove the clips and so on

I have a 1990 300E and replaced the original insert with a 600S style (Black plastic with 7 silver strips) from Autorice.com last June. In addition to the bottom screw and clips mentioned, the grill badge is held on by a nut that also went through the plastic insert on my 1990. You cannot just pull the insert out without removing this nut. I found it best to remove the 6 screws holding the grill in place and remove the entire grill. This will allow you to thoroughly clean everything and perhaps put a coat of wax on the painted finish under the grill as well as inside the grill. You can also replace the badge with a new one if it shows wear. They are only a few dollars. The 600S type insert does look great. Please contact me if you have any other questions.
